厦门和雷州湾海域中华白海豚click信号的分析与比较 被引量:6

The Analysis and Comparison of the clicks of Sousa chinensis in Xiamen Sea and Leizhou Bay

摘要 对福建厦门和广东雷州湾海域的中华白海豚(Sausachinensis)进行野外声信号的记录,选取2个海域中华白海豚所发射的共40个click信号串,其包含了1000个click信号,对其进行分析与对比.根据构成click信号的波形数量把click信号分为5类,分别为含1个、2个、3个、4个和5个及以上波形click信号.其中,2个海域中华白海豚的click信号均以含4个及以上波形为主,厦门海域中华白海豚click信号含4个及以上波形的占总数的84.2%;雷州湾中华白海豚该值为77.6%.2个海域含4个波形click信号在时长上存在显著差异(£检验,t-3.39,DOF=84,P〈O.05),含5个及以上波形click信号时长同样存在显著差异(t检验,t=-10.01,DOF=682,P〈0.05).分析比较了2个海域中华白海豚相邻click信号问的时间间隔,厦门海域中华白海豚相邻click信号间的时间间隔为7.8~349.2ms,雷州湾中华白海豚该值为3.3~124.3ms.利用中华白海豚所发射的click信号在浅海多径传播中不同路径的时延,对两海域中华白海豚的峰峰声源级进行估计,并对Au提出的海豚信号传播损失模型进行了传播损失上的修正.分析结果表明:厦门海域中华白海豚的峰峰声源级平均值为(179.4±8.7)dB,雷州湾中华白海豚该值为(204.1±5.4)dB由于雷州湾click信号录音海域的背景噪声级高于厦门录音点所在海域,初步分析这是造成雷州湾中华白海豚峰峰声源级高于厦门海域中华白海豚的主要原因之一. Vocalizations of Indo-Pacific humpback dolphins(Sousa chinensis)were collected from the Xiamen Sea and Leizhou Bay. In this study,40click trains(including 1 000single clicks in total)were chosen and analyzed.Then the sample clicks were classified into five categories by the number of complete waveforms consisting in a single click(from 1-waveform to 5-waveform).Most of sample clicks from both sea areas are comprised of four or more complete waveforms,which accounts 84.2%of Xiamen Sea samples and 77.6% of Leizhou Bay samples.The distinction of duration of 4-waveform click between the two sea areas is significant(t-test,t= 3.39,DOF=84,p<0.05);similarly,large durational difference can also be found from 5-waveform clicks(t-test,t=-10.01,DOF =682,p<0.05).The inter-click interval of click in Xiamen Sea samples spans from 7.8ms to 349.2ms,but only ranges from 3.3 ms to 124.3ms in Leizhou Bay samples.Finally,source level of S.chinensis was calculated through a range estimated by the time delays of the signals via the surface and bottom reflection paths to the hydrophone,relative to the direct signal,the transmission loss pattern of click proposed by Willton.W.L.Au was revised at the same time.Results show that the averaged peak-to-peak source level of the S.chinensis is(179.4±8.7)dB in Xiamen Sea and(204.1±5.4)dB in Leizhou Bay,and it was concluded that higher underwater background noise level recorded in Leizhou Bay could be a key factor of source level of dolphin vocalizations in Leizhou Bay being larger than in Xiamen Sea.
